Reference: https://docs.astral.sh/ruff/formatter/black/#assert-statements
> Unlike Black, Ruff prefers breaking the message over breaking the assertion, similar to how both Ruff and Black prefer breaking the assignment value over breaking the assignment target:
>
> ```python
> # Input
> assert (
> len(policy_types) >= priority + num_duplicates
> ), f"This tests needs at least {priority+num_duplicates} many types."
>
>
> # Black
> assert (
> len(policy_types) >= priority + num_duplicates
> ), f"This tests needs at least {priority+num_duplicates} many types."
>
> # Ruff
> assert len(policy_types) >= priority + num_duplicates, (
> f"This tests needs at least {priority + num_duplicates} many types."
> )
> ```

Update ruff to 0.4.1 .
This version fixes a lot false negatives/false positives, is 20-40% faster, and has various other bug fixes.
Below is a before and after table showing the execution time of ruff lint and ruff format in milliseconds courtesy of https://astral.sh/blog/ruff-v0.4.0
| Repository | Linter (v0.3) | Linter (v0.4) | Formatter (v0.3) | Formatter (v0.4) |
|----------------------------------------------------|---------------|---------------|------------------|------------------|
| [pytorch/pytorch](https://github.com/pytorch/pytorch) | 328.7 | 251.8 | 351.1 | 274.9 |
